Transaction fe33ecd9aeefb8740173489584b181553c813aeb608b03519f4342c010d59fd6
1 Input
1 Output
-
fe33ecd9aeefb8740173489584b181553c813aeb608b03519f4342c010d59fd6:0
- value
- 19497596
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6bf82838f76f636d907d48aa55fd4b2c33774616 OP_EQUAL
- address
- 3BXuWL1RvnvtXMt8HAz7TMVDUdM7zctb4h